[HENRY, DAVID (1710-1792)]. An Historical Account of all the Voyages Round the World, Performed by English Navigators; Including those lately undertaken By Order of his Present Majesty. London: Printed for F. Newbery, 1774-1773. 4 volumes, 8o (202 x 124 mm). 43 (of 44) engraved plates and 5 folding charts (lacks view of Terra del Fuego in volume 3, chart in volume three repaired amateurishly with tape, some occasional light soiling and offsetting, otherwise clean). Contempory calf (wear at extremities, several joints cracking, gilt lettering faded). FIRST EDITION. David Henry compiled the first two volumes, the second half of the work completed by another hand. The work contains a summary of the early voyages undertaken for discovery in both the Pacific and Atlantic Oceans. Of particular historical importance are the accounts of the early circumnavigators who themselves published no details about their voyages. Provenance: Margaretta Georgiana Herbert, 19th century bookplate; illegible 18th century ownership signature on titles. Sabin 31389; Hill p.142. (4)
